Annual data
| Year | Operating Cash FlowValue | YoY GrowthYoY |
|---|---|---|
| FY2025 | $30.3M | -30.7% |
| FY2024 | $43.8M | +6.7% |
| FY2023 | $41.1M | -49.4% |
| FY2022 | $81.1M | +191.3% |
| FY2021 | $27.8M | - |
